How does Splunk Supporting Add-on for Active Directory compare with Splunk Add-on for Windows. Is one better over the other? Can they be used together?

https://splunkbase.splunk.com/app/3207/ (Splunk Add-on for Microsoft Active Directory) - On the very first line of the overview, it points you to https://www.splunk.com/blog/2019/03/18/end-of-availability-splunk-built-apps-and-add-ons.html?April which says this:
Splunk Add-on for Microsoft Active Directory
Announced: April 8, 2019 | Ends: July 7, 2019
This application has been superseded by the Splunk Add-on for Windows and the functionality has been incorporated into it. Check out the Splunk Add-on for Microsoft here and for more information see the release notes for the latest version.
This is the app you want: https://splunkbase.splunk.com/app/742/
